Consider a system of differenial equations of the form \[ \sum_{i=1}^{n}g_i^k(y)\frac{dy^i}{dt}+g_{n+1}^k(y)=0, \] where \(k=1,\dots,q\) and \(q<n\). Two systems of that form are called equivalent if they are conjugated by a diffeomorphism. The author gives lists of possible simple equivalent systems for \(q=1\) and for \(q=2,n=3\). No proofs are given.
